Future Trends in Marketing ROI Measurement Tools

The evolution of marketing ROI measurement tools is crucial for understanding the effectiveness of marketing strategies. As technology advances, traditional methods of measuring ROI are being upgraded through innovative software and analytics platforms. Businesses increasingly rely on data-driven approaches to determine the value of their marketing investments. High-quality tools now offer real-time insights, allowing marketers to optimize their campaigns immediately. Organizations that prioritize ROI measurement can adjust their strategies based on performance metrics, making their marketing budgets more effective. As a result, many companies are investing in these tools strategically to gain a competitive edge. Moreover, the integration of artificial intelligence with these measurement tools is becoming more prevalent. AI can analyze vast amounts of data, revealing patterns that might not be visible otherwise. This capability enhances the accuracy of ROI predictions, enabling marketers to make smarter decisions. Overall, the future landscape of marketing ROI tools will be strongly influenced by technological advancements, ensuring that organizations can measure their marketing effectiveness accurately and efficiently. In this environment, staying ahead of trends is essential for businesses to succeed.

Businesses are increasingly concerned with the accuracy of their marketing ROI measurement tools. To drive better decision-making, marketers are expected to implement automated solutions that streamline the data collection process. Automation reduces human error and improves the speed at which data is gathered and analyzed. Additionally, as customer data privacy regulations become stricter, organizations need to ensure their tools comply with legal standards while maintaining effectiveness. This requires robust analytics functionalities that adapt to changing laws while still safeguarding customer information. Furthermore, the rise of omnichannel marketing has made it important for measurement tools to consolidate data across platforms. Integration capabilities are key in construction an overall picture of marketing performance. Tools that can pull data from various sources enable marketers to track ROI across different channels more effectively. As tools evolve, they will likely move toward more user-friendly interfaces, ensuring that teams can use them efficiently without comprehensive training. Simplified dashboards and real-time reporting will be essential features, allowing marketers to visualize their performance and make timely decisions based on actionable insights.

AI and Predictive Analytics

Another significant trend is the growth of AI-driven predictive analytics within marketing ROI measurement tools. Predictive analytics empowers marketers to anticipate future trends according to historical data. This ensures that ROI estimates become increasingly accurate and relevant. By employing machine learning algorithms, these tools can adapt to new data and refine their predictions over time. Consequently, marketers can shift from reactive decision-making to proactive strategy development by focusing on forecasted results. This approach allows for the early identification of successful campaigns, enabling timely reallocation of resources to maximize returns. Additionally, AI tools can automate A/B testing and other strategies to determine the most effective marketing initiatives based on predictive outcomes. Engaging with customers dynamically can be achieved through tailored messaging that aligns with the predictions made. These advancements further empower marketers to distinguish their offerings and increase conversion rates effectively. The integration of AI into marketing strategies also encourages customer loyalty by tracking behaviors and preferences. Overall, as AI continues to mature, the capabilities of marketing ROI measurement tools will expand dramatically, making them indispensable to modern marketing operations.

The Importance of Cross-Channel Measurement

The ability to measure marketing ROI across multiple channels will be vital to the future of marketing strategies. Today’s consumers engage with brands through various touchpoints, from social media to email marketing. As a result, it has become crucial for tools to provide insights across all channels seamlessly. Cross-channel measurement not only highlights which platforms yield the best returns but also illustrates customer interactions during their buying journey. Such insights help businesses allocate their marketing budgets more effectively by focusing on high-performing channels. With robust connecting features, tools that offer this cross-channel capability can balance data from each platform, offering a comprehensive overview of overall ROI. Important metrics like customer acquisition cost and lifetime value can then be accurately calculated. Moreover, handling attribution across platforms encourages a shift towards comprehensive marketing strategies rather than isolated campaigns. This will lead organizations to adopt more integrated approaches and establish cohesive brand messaging that resonates with their audience. Hence, investing in these advanced ROI tools becomes a necessity for businesses aiming to thrive in an increasingly competitive marketplace.
